Symptoms

  • •Check engine light illuminated
  • •Engine cranks but does not start
  • •Loss of power during acceleration
  • •Engine sputtering or stalling
  • •Unusual whining noise from the fuel tank
  • •Poor fuel economy

Solution
1. Preparation
  • Ensure the vehicle is parked on a level surface and the ignition is off.
  • Disconnect the negative battery terminal to prevent electrical shock.
  • Gather necessary tools and safety gear.
2. Access the Fuel Pump
  • Remove the rear seat or access panel to reach the fuel pump assembly.
  • If necessary, detach any retaining clips or screws securing the access panel.
  • Carefully lift the panel to expose the fuel pump.
3. Remove the Fuel Pump Assembly
  • Disconnect the electrical connectors from the fuel pump.
  • Use a fuel line disconnect tool to detach the fuel lines, ensuring you have a container to catch any spillage.
  • Unscrew the retaining ring or bolts holding the fuel pump in place and carefully lift the assembly out of the tank.
4. Inspect and Replace
  • Visually inspect the fuel pump for signs of wear, damage, or corrosion.
  • If necessary, replace the fuel pump with a new unit, ensuring it matches OEM specifications.
    • Torque values: Refer to the service manual for specific torque specifications for the retaining ring.
    • Fluids: Use new fuel line O-rings and sealants as required.
5. Reassemble and Test
  • Reinstall the fuel pump assembly in reverse order of removal.
  • Reconnect electrical connectors and fuel lines securely.
  • Reattach the access panel and rear seat.
  • Reconnect the negative battery terminal.
